Repair estimates assume one out of warranty repair around R1,500 per occurrence. The 2 year warranty pumps carry an allowance of 2 repairs over the 5 year period, the 3 year warranty pump 1 repair, and the 5 year Aquagem pumps carry R0 because all repairs fall under warranty. Electricity calculation uses a ratio of motor output to filtration demand: single speed pumps run at full rated power, variable speed averages about 50%, and full inverter pumps average about 15 to 20% across a typical day. Real world results vary with pool size, climate, and pump schedule.

Five reasons inverter pumps are different.
Single speed pumps were the standard for 40 years. Then permanent magnet motors got cheap and inverter technology came home. Here is what changed for you, the pool owner.
Up to 90% less electricity
A single speed pump runs at 100% power for 100% of the time the timer is on. An inverter pump reads how much flow the filter actually needs and dials the motor down. Most of the day it runs at 30 to 50% power. Same filtration result, a fraction of the bill.
Whisper quiet (36 dB)
A typical single speed pump runs at 60 to 70 dB. That is loud enough to hear inside your house with the windows closed. Aquagem inverters run as low as 36 dB. Quieter than a library. Quieter than your fridge.
Longer pump lifespan
Single speed motors slam on and off at full power. That is hard on the motor, the bearings, the seals, and the plumbing. Inverter pumps ramp up gradually and run at lower speeds. A fraction of the mechanical stress on every component, every cycle.
Smart control
Inverter pumps have a real control panel. Set 4 schedules a day. Run the heat pump cycle faster, the filtration cycle slower. One touch backwash. The InverCaptain even shows you the live wattage so you know what each setting actually costs.
Better filtration, less chlorine
Lower speed for longer hours filters more thoroughly than higher speed for fewer hours. Slow water through sand or glass media gets cleaned properly. Fast water just shoots through. Your pool ends up clearer, and most owners find they need less chlorine to keep it that way.
What you actually save.
A 1.1kW single speed pump running 8 hours a day pulls roughly 9 kWh. An inverter pump on the same schedule pulls 1 to 2 kWh by running at lower speeds. Over a year on a larger pool, that adds up to many thousands of rand depending on your tariff.

A worked example: The price gap between the Eartheco 1.1kW single speed at R4,099.99 and the Aquagem InverEco DE-22 at R14,497.97 is about R10,400. Running 8 hours a day at a typical Gauteng residential tariff, the InverEco saves around R700 to R900 a month in electricity on a larger pool. That pays back the price gap inside 14 to 15 months and then keeps saving you that amount every month for the rest of the pump's life. Inverter pumps typically last 8 to 12 years.
